PHPackages                             enupal/translate - PHPackages - PHPackages  [Skip to content](#main-content)[PHPackages](/)[Directory](/)[Categories](/categories)[Trending](/trending)[Leaderboard](/leaderboard)[Changelog](/changelog)[Analyze](/analyze)[Collections](/collections)[Log in](/login)[Sign up](/register)

1. [Directory](/)
2. /
3. [Localization &amp; i18n](/categories/localization)
4. /
5. enupal/translate

ActiveCraft-plugin[Localization &amp; i18n](/categories/localization)

enupal/translate
================

Translate your website templates and plugins into multiple languages. Bulk translation with Google Translate or Yandex.

4.1.2(9mo ago)1172.1k↓22.5%2[19 issues](https://github.com/enupal/translate/issues)[1 PRs](https://github.com/enupal/translate/pulls)SCSS

Since Feb 25Pushed 9mo ago1 watchersCompare

[ Source](https://github.com/enupal/translate)[ Packagist](https://packagist.org/packages/enupal/translate)[ RSS](/packages/enupal-translate/feed)WikiDiscussions master Synced 1mo ago

READMEChangelog (7)Dependencies (4)Versions (56)Used By (0)

[![](https://camo.githubusercontent.com/42a1aac523d0a8816887a19cbcd1b908e8aec433b4319a56858be68be64a9b71/68747470733a2f2f7363727574696e697a65722d63692e636f6d2f672f656e7570616c2f7472616e736c6174652f6261646765732f7175616c6974792d73636f72652e706e673f623d6d6173746572)](https://camo.githubusercontent.com/42a1aac523d0a8816887a19cbcd1b908e8aec433b4319a56858be68be64a9b71/68747470733a2f2f7363727574696e697a65722d63692e636f6d2f672f656e7570616c2f7472616e736c6174652f6261646765732f7175616c6974792d73636f72652e706e673f623d6d6173746572) [![](https://camo.githubusercontent.com/4eb8aa500ab1c93bda255729b749cfd14c164d537b26f4291c2da78cbe1ebc00/68747470733a2f2f7363727574696e697a65722d63692e636f6d2f672f656e7570616c2f7472616e736c6174652f6261646765732f636f7665726167652e706e673f623d6d6173746572)](https://camo.githubusercontent.com/4eb8aa500ab1c93bda255729b749cfd14c164d537b26f4291c2da78cbe1ebc00/68747470733a2f2f7363727574696e697a65722d63692e636f6d2f672f656e7570616c2f7472616e736c6174652f6261646765732f636f7665726167652e706e673f623d6d6173746572) [![](https://camo.githubusercontent.com/d7eadf394489bd8dc1ad5ac04bfbcb578e4bf2f68cc127195e74ac97620ba315/68747470733a2f2f7363727574696e697a65722d63692e636f6d2f672f656e7570616c2f7472616e736c6174652f6261646765732f6275696c642e706e673f623d6d6173746572)](https://camo.githubusercontent.com/d7eadf394489bd8dc1ad5ac04bfbcb578e4bf2f68cc127195e74ac97620ba315/68747470733a2f2f7363727574696e697a65722d63692e636f6d2f672f656e7570616c2f7472616e736c6174652f6261646765732f6275696c642e706e673f623d6d6173746572) [![](https://camo.githubusercontent.com/5d020fc21cb3d4e40d7855157b3e5c2d5283af9a27547e8e342bfef95832f5b5/68747470733a2f2f7363727574696e697a65722d63692e636f6d2f672f656e7570616c2f7472616e736c6174652f6261646765732f636f64652d696e74656c6c6967656e63652e7376673f623d6d6173746572)](https://camo.githubusercontent.com/5d020fc21cb3d4e40d7855157b3e5c2d5283af9a27547e8e342bfef95832f5b5/68747470733a2f2f7363727574696e697a65722d63692e636f6d2f672f656e7570616c2f7472616e736c6174652f6261646765732f636f64652d696e74656c6c6967656e63652e7376673f623d6d6173746572)

 [ ![Enupal Translate](https://camo.githubusercontent.com/0bb5ca31963d395106072a0a11cf4000cc8d0b05f107bdbcff0771daf8da962c/68747470733a2f2f656e7570616c2e636f6d2f6173736574732f646f63732f7472616e736c6174652d69636f6e2e737667)](https://docs.enupal.com/translate/)

Enupal Translate Plugin for Craft CMS 3 and 4
=============================================

[](#enupal-translate-plugin-for-craft-cms-3-and-4)

Translate your website templates and plugins into multiple languages. Bulk translation with Google Translate or Yandex.

Features
--------

[](#features)

### Translate your templates and plugins easily with

[](#translate-your-templates-and-plugins-easily-with)

- [Yandex](https://translate.yandex.com/)
- [Google Translate](https://cloud.google.com/translate/?hl=es)
- Manually

Translating your static texts has never been so easy:

[![Screenshot](resources/screenshots/enupal-translate-final-1.gif)](resources/screenshots/enupal-translate-final-1.gif)

### SYNC with database:

[](#sync-with-database)

Sync your static translations into your database without no extra queries that may impact your page load time.

This feature simply keeps a copy of your translations folder in the Database to facilitate your deployments and syncing your database translations with your templates folders. This feature avoids adding your translations folder to your version control system (git).

### Download translations:

[](#download-translations)

Download your translations as CSV file from the top right dropdown menu.

- For all templates
- Specific templates
- Plugins

### Import translations:

[](#import-translations)

Import your translations from a CSV file

[![Screenshot](resources/screenshots/6-enupal-translate.png)](resources/screenshots/6-enupal-translate.png)

### Plugin Developers!

[](#plugin-developers)

Enupal translate will generate all the translation files in your Plugin Path. Internationalize your plugins to reach more users in different countries!

[![Screenshot](resources/screenshots/7-enupal-translate.png)](resources/screenshots/7-enupal-translate.png)

Documentation
-------------

[](#documentation)

Enupal Translate Support
------------------------

[](#enupal-translate-support)

- Send us a note at:
- Create an [issue](https://github.com/enupal/translate/issues) on Github

---

Brought to you by [enupal](https://enupal.com/en)

 [ ![Enupal](https://camo.githubusercontent.com/3a24dcd66fe2c216c4e850efeb37e8235409244d39aaaffd79729685daa7f67a/68747470733a2f2f656e7570616c2e636f6d2f6173736574732f646f63732f656e7570616c2d6c6f676f2e706e67)](https://enupal.com/en)

###  Health Score

44

—

FairBetter than 92% of packages

Maintenance35

Infrequent updates — may be unmaintained

Popularity36

Limited adoption so far

Community9

Small or concentrated contributor base

Maturity77

Established project with proven stability

 Bus Factor1

Top contributor holds 100% of commits — single point of failure

How is this calculated?**Maintenance (25%)** — Last commit recency, latest release date, and issue-to-star ratio. Uses a 2-year decay window.

**Popularity (30%)** — Total and monthly downloads, GitHub stars, and forks. Logarithmic scaling prevents top-heavy scores.

**Community (15%)** — Contributors, dependents, forks, watchers, and maintainers. Measures real ecosystem engagement.

**Maturity (30%)** — Project age, version count, PHP version support, and release stability.

###  Release Activity

Cadence

Every ~69 days

Recently: every ~49 days

Total

40

Last Release

299d ago

Major Versions

2.2.1 → v3.x-dev2022-01-12

2.3.0 → 3.0.02022-05-20

2.3.2 → 3.0.12022-07-12

3.1.0 → 4.0.02024-03-29

3.2.0 → 4.1.22025-07-23

### Community

Maintainers

![](https://www.gravatar.com/avatar/2157c02413c96609bdc0d87186c4887fa1d06636d599c1a355dd53acac91026f?d=identicon)[enupal](/maintainers/enupal)

---

Top Contributors

[![andrelopez](https://avatars.githubusercontent.com/u/875476?v=4)](https://github.com/andrelopez "andrelopez (193 commits)")

---

Tags

craft-plugincraft3craftcmsgoogle-translatei18ntranslateyandex-translate

### Embed Badge

![Health badge](/badges/enupal-translate/health.svg)

```
[![Health](https://phpackages.com/badges/enupal-translate/health.svg)](https://phpackages.com/packages/enupal-translate)
```

###  Alternatives

[tanmuhittin/laravel-google-translate

Translate translation files to other languages using google translate api

4312.2M11](/packages/tanmuhittin-laravel-google-translate)[acclaro/translations

Easily launch and manage multilingual Craft websites without having to copy/paste content or manually track updates.

1229.5k](/packages/acclaro-translations)

PHPackages © 2026

[Directory](/)[Categories](/categories)[Trending](/trending)[Changelog](/changelog)[Analyze](/analyze)
